What metal for rings?

Hayley, 10 November, 2021 at 14:43 Posted on Planning 0 10
So, I was thinking white gold, like my engagement ring. However, it seems to tarnish easily and gold is weak.


There's obviously platinum, but this is quite expensive. I've also seen some nice steel ones.
I'd like my ring to last a lifetime.
What have you gone for? What's your opinion? Thanks.

    Hey, when I went ring shopping I was advised in the Jewellery shop to get the wedding band in the same metal as my engagement ring as different metals can cause scuffing. I was firstly after a platinum band but my engagement ring is white gold and was told the platinum ring would damage it over time as it is a harder metal. You can also get white gold rings dipped so it's like new again. 🙂

    We looked into titanium rings which are definitely cheaper than white gold but still have a great look and weight. As a bonus the metal is very durable and strong. The downside is that it can be difficult to resize and the chain stores don't make them in female sizes.
    The tarnishing is bound to happen with gold sadly but it can be replated in rhodium and doesn't seem to cost much from my enquiries.

    My engagement ring is platinum so me and FH are getting platinum. We bought our rings a few weeks ago even though our wedding is next August. When we looked the price of platinum was actually cheaper than gold, so I would be wary of basing too much of your choice on price alone as it will be affected by the market when you buy. I think you need to decide how you’re going to wear your rings as PP have said platinum might damage your white gold engagement ring. At the same time I’d find it annoying to constantly have to pay to have my rings re-dipped.
